1 definition by Raoh

Top Definition
Teh current holder of teh world land speed record. Teh srt-4 rockets from 0 to mach 84 in under 4 seconds. That is why it is so much fastAR than you.
"Did you ever see that movie 2 SRT-4 2 Furious? It was teh gey."
by Raoh January 07, 2004
Mug icon
Buy a srt-4 mug!